8. No investment, legal, tax or accounting advice

CapHive is a software company. We are not an investment adviser, broker, dealer, placement agent, fund manager, custodian, auditor, valuer, law firm or accounting firm, and we are not authorised or registered as any of those.

Nothing on this website, in the platform, in its outputs, or in any presentation, demonstration or conversation with our team is:

  • investment advice, or a recommendation, offer, solicitation or invitation to buy, sell, subscribe for or transfer any security, fund interest or other financial instrument;
  • legal, regulatory, tax, accounting, audit, valuation or actuarial advice;
  • a valuation, fairness opinion or assurance of any position, holding or transaction; or
  • a statement that any structure, computation, allocation or filing complies with any law, accounting standard or fund document.

The platform is a tool. It records, computes and presents information from data that our clients and their counterparties supply. Outputs such as net asset value, IRR, DPI, TVPI, waterfall allocations, capital account statements, fee calculations and AI-generated summaries are working outputs that depend entirely on the accuracy of the input data and the configuration the client chooses. They must be reviewed, verified and approved by the client's own qualified personnel and advisers before being relied on, published, filed or sent to investors. We do not sign off on any figure.

Figures, fund names, portfolio companies, transactions, dashboards and performance numbers shown on this website and in product demonstrations are illustrative only. They are sample data created to show how the interface works. They are not real client data, they are not a record of any actual fund, and they are not a forecast, projection, target or indication of the results any fund or user has achieved or may achieve. Past performance is not a guide to future performance.

Before making any investment, structuring, accounting, tax or regulatory decision, take advice from professionals who are qualified and authorised to give it and who know your circumstances.
